Dictionary Results for gluten:
1. WordNet® 3.0 (2006)
gluten
    n 1: a protein substance that remains when starch is removed
         from cereal grains; gives cohesiveness to dough

2. The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48
Gluten \Glu"ten\, n. [L., glue: cf. F. gluten. See Glue.]
   (Chem.)
   The viscid, tenacious substance which gives adhesiveness to
   dough.
   [1913 Webster]

   Note: Gluten is a complex and variable mixture of glutin or
         gliadin, vegetable fibrin, vegetable casein, oily
         material, etc., and is a very nutritious element of
         food. It may be separated from the flour of grain by
         subjecting this to a current of water, the starch and
         other soluble matters being thus washed out.
         [1913 Webster]

   Gluten bread, bread containing a large proportion of
      gluten; -- used in cases of diabetes.

   Gluten casein (Chem.), a vegetable proteid found in the
      seeds of grasses, and extracted as a dark, amorphous,
      earthy mass.

   Gluten fibrin (Chem.), a vegetable proteid found in the
      cereal grains, and extracted as an amorphous, brownish
      yellow substance.
